Transaction 3206fd89f43e5dab497d528df76d47ef7ab6d4b8ea6371007997342efe003970

1 Input
1 Outputs
  • 3206fd89f43e5dab497d528df76d47ef7ab6d4b8ea6371007997342efe003970:0
  • value  837769
    address  3C2HptpncZajUJjhqwC2r1UhbUmMgu1hkU